Output fd307f34a61a23d58b5bc6a5d38976d290f0b1b5e10bb1a669ca4e6a3cb62e41:0

value
1189971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63d396128b0bd94238485487fc7b8de6df28531e OP_EQUAL
address
3AnrHoYXfKstySh6HggLEBQ4hre8rYE8EL
transaction
fd307f34a61a23d58b5bc6a5d38976d290f0b1b5e10bb1a669ca4e6a3cb62e41
confirmations
156584
spent
true